At our service in November which we had at Ebor (now part of Catterick Caravans) they unfortunately found 90% damp in the rear end - the toilet area.   We were a little stunned as the van is only 3 years old, but they said that it would be covered under warranty.    They couldn't do enough for us, getting in touch with Swift, arranging for parts etc.    They couldn't fit us in before Christmas but we were booked in for 3rd January, although they wanted to do it at Catterick.    The work was completed earlier this week and we collected it today.

 

The work has been done to a high standard, and Chris Goldsworthy, the after sales manager at Catterick took time to show us the work ensuring that we were happy with it before we took it away.   Spent a little time in their excellent cafe for a drink and a bite to eat, and then we were on our way.   

We can honestly recommend the service from Catterick and will be pleased to re-book our service at Ebor for November this year.   The staff at both sites are really nice and dedicated to good customer service.
